A walnut cased bracket clock
Circa 1900, by R.S.M, Germany, the circular silvered dial with black Roman numerals on a brass backplate, with relief-moulded scrolled gilt decoration to the corners of the dial, behind a square glazed door, set in a walnut case with muli-tiered base and four brass stylised paw-feet, with loop handles to either side of the clock coming from brass lions-head terminals, with the clock having a domed canopy with scrolled brass decoration (with pendulum), 39cms high.
